Hi all,

Quick heads-up from the front desk: we're moving the Larkspur building over to the new Meridock badge readers this Thursday. Old badges will stop working on the east doors around lunchtime, so expect a few confused folks wandering the lobby. Replacement badges are ready for collection at the desk — just bring your team list. Until everyone's swapped over, assistants can use this temporary entry code.

staff pass of tajog-bahap = bdg-GTUUI-82661

Blue-green cutovers for the Tindercrest billing worker fail in CI when a plugin holds an open connection to the green pool during warmup. The orchestrator refuses to swap traffic until all plugin hooks report drained, so a stuck pre-swap hook will time out the whole pipeline. Check your drain handler returns within the limit, then rerun. The failing pipeline's trace token appears below.

session token of hahag-yahif = htk9_ec2cf5ad1

Subject: Contrast audit — we're (mostly) green

Hey Mirela,

Quick update before the cut: the color-contrast audit on Lanternfish's settings pages came back with only two failures, both in the muted-gray helper text. Tomas bumped those tokens to the darker variant and re-ran the checker — all AA now, a few AAA even. Nothing blocking the release from my side.

Full report is attached to the ticket. The audited build is pinned below for traceability.

build token for tajeg-bajep: htk14_409ba9df6b8acb

# Break-Glass Access — InvoForge Renderer

Plugin authors normally interact with the InvoForge PDF renderer through the sandboxed plugin API only. Break-glass access exists solely for incidents where a malformed plugin corrupts the render queue and the sandbox cannot be reached. Request approval from the on-call steward first; all break-glass sessions are logged and reviewed within 24 hours. Once approval is granted, unlock the emergency console using the recovery passphrase that appears immediately below.

recovery phrase for yawif-hahif: druys-kelius-ralax-raliel